How Our Water Damage Restoration Process Works
A proper water damage restoration process is crucial to prevent further damage and ensure your home is safe and dry. We'll start by assessing the damage, then move on to extracting the water, drying the area, and finally, repairing any affected materials. We'll work efficiently to get the job done quickly, so you can get back to your normal routine.
Assessment
Our team will assess the damage to find out the extent of the problem and identify any potential hazards. We'll use specialized equipment to detect moisture and identify areas that need attention. Within 60 minutes, we'll have a plan in place to get the job done.
Extraction
We'll use powerful pumps and vacuums to extract as much water as possible from the affected area. Our technicians are trained to handle even the toughest water extraction jobs, and we'll make sure to remove as much water as possible to prevent further damage.
Drying
With the water extracted, we'll use specialized equipment to dry the area. This may include using desiccants, air movers, and d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ture and speed up the drying process. We'll monitor the area to ensure it's dry and safe before moving on to the next step.
Repair
Once the area is dry, we'll repair any damaged materials, including drywall, flooring, and ceilings. Our technicians are skilled at repairing and replacing damaged materials to get your home looking like new again.

Water Damage Restoration Cost In Mayesville, SC
The cost of water damage restoration can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Mayesville, SC. These are estimates, not guarantees. We'll provide a free estimate after assessing the dam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Extraction and Drying | $500 - $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and labor costs. |
| Repair and Replacement | $1,000 - $5,000 | Materials needed, labor costs, and complexity of the job. |
| Mold Remediation | $500 - $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of mold, and labor costs. |
| Dehumidification and Air Movers | $100 - $500 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ed. |
| Insurance Claims | $0 - $500 | Complexity of the claim, documentation required, and labor costs. |
| Disinfection and Sanitizing | $200 - $1,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ed. |
The exact price of water damage restoration will depend on an on-site assessment and your specific needs. We offer free estimates and will work with you to find out the best course of action.

How do I prevent water damage in the future?
Preventing water damage is easier than you think. Regularly inspect your home for signs of leaks or water damage, and address any issues quickly. You can also take steps to prevent water damage by installing a sump pump, using a water shut-off valve, and keeping an eye on your water bills.
